THE SALVATION ARMY RECEIVES VERIZON WIRELESS HOPELINE© GRANT

- Funds will provide for homeless women impacted by domestic violence.-

 

Rochester, N.Y., —The Salvation Army of Greater Rochester is pleased to announce that it has received a $5,000 HopeLine Grant from Verizon Wireless and an additional $5,000 from the Verizon Foundation. These funds will provide crisis intervention to homeless women who are current victims or at-risk survivors of domestic violence, assessment and education for other women who may be at risk for domestic violence and referral to specific domestic violence community resources through The Salvation Army’s Hope House program.

Hope House, which began as a temporary women’s shelter in 1999, improves the physical, mental and spiritual health of homeless women; many of whom are escaping domestic abuse.

“I would like to thank Verizon for their continued support of Hope House and those we serve,” said Major Douglas Hart, Executive Director of The Salvation Army of Greater Rochester. “So many of those affected by domestic violence don’t seek out the help they need and we are so pleased that our generous supporters, such as Verizon, enable us to continue offering hope to those who seek it.”

Each year, approximately 960,000 domestic violence incidents take place between Americans, according to a 2013 report from the U.S. Department of Justice, Bureau of Justice Statistics. About 85 percent of the victims are women; 15 percent are men. More than six million children witness violence taking place between their parents and other adults in their homes every year.

About The Salvation Army                                                                                                                                                                    

 The Salvation Army, an evangelical part of the universal Christian church established in London in 1865, has been supporting those in need in His name without discrimination for more than 130 years in the United States. Nearly 30 million Americans receive assistance from The Salvation Army each year through the broadest array of social services that range from providing food for the hungry, relief for disaster victims, assistance for the disabled, outreach to the elderly and ill, clothing and shelter to the homeless and opportunities for underprivileged children. 82 cents of every dollar The Salvation Army spends is used to support those services in 5,000 communities nationwide. The Salvation Army has been Doing The Most Good in Rochester since May 4, 1884. Last year, more than 26,000 bags of groceries and over 30,000 nights of lodging were provided for those in the most need in our community.
